The 13 th International Conference on Quality in Research (QiR) 2013 held in Yogyakarta, Indonesia on June 25-28 2013, is aimed at bringing national and international front-liners, thinkers, academicians, executives, government and business officials, practitioners and leaders to present results of their ongoing research and to discuss a wide range of engineering, architectural and community development issues to explore innovation for enhancement of human life and environment.
In this edition of Advanced Materials Research journal, we are pleased to bring the selected collection of papers from the 13th QiR conference in the area of Materials Engineering and related topics.
Since the conference is planned to address a wide spectrum of materials engineering, therefore, this edition is divided into the following sections: (i) Advanced and Composite Materials; (ii) Polymer and Ceramic Materials; (iii) Materials Manufacturing and Processes; (iv) Corrosion and Degradation of Materials; and (iv) Extraction of Materials.
